What is most likely sign that a chemical change has happend?

The most likely signs of a chemical change include the production of gas (bubbles or odor), color change, temperature change (heat or light released), and the formation of a precipitate (a solid that forms from a solution). These indicators suggest that new substances have been created as a result of the chemical reaction.
